The Ranch at San Luis Preserve site is a rare, secluded gem overlooking the Pismo Beach crescent with far ocean views. This contemporary, agrarian style ranch is nestled in a private 10 acre valley surrounded by majestic oaks. The open style floor plan spans across the valley while capturing the incredible ocean and ‘forest of oak’ views. The central catwalk connects the art gallery to the studio. This feature allows one to experience the open views up and down the site while overlooking the outdoor entertaining space. This outdoor living room beckons the users to casual seating at the main fireplace, joined with the outdoor dining- perfect for the mild central coast evening climate. The sequestered master suite with full glass views to the ocean, has an outdoor shower, fire pit and spa on its own private deck with long views to the Pacific. The luxury guest suites are detached from the main house, just uphill with a private deck and views to the ocean. The greenhouse is tucked behind the oak grove, sheltering it from the main view, while creating a private get-away for growing and bees. The natural palette of stone, wood siding, metal roof and exposed structure help to create this ranch that nestles you in but with endless glass that keeps you connected to every bit of the outdoors surrounding you.
